Good Morning/Morena RAZZA 26s' π
I hope everyone enjoyed their long weekend break, because Mother nature is about to give us some rain. Oh well, it freshens the air, I suppose, out with the old and in with the new.
Talking about 'new', on Sunday we had our RSAs' AGM. It was a great turnout, a lot of questions, asked and answered, and we begin the year, (sort of) with a new Committee.
Executive Committee
President: Eli Jones
Vice President: Poppet
Treasurer: Ange Rawlings
Secretary: Izzy Thomas
Committee
Tina Hohaia
Doug Miller
Peter Fairweather
Pita Kingi
Linda (Missy) Connolly
Sarah Tongia.
Manager: Richard Ulberg
Your new Committee for 2026.
We sadly say goodbye to Roger Kingsford as President. A wealth of knowledge, a truckload of trust, and a leader for our club as President for 16yrs and 3yrs on the Committee before that. Roger has led us through Covid, closures and hard economic times for our club, but outstandingly kept our doors open for 365 days a year for 16yrs, that is 5,840 days folks, give or take a week or two... We have big shoes to fill, all with his help of course. We are only the students, we need a teacher to guide us. Thank you Rog for everything. We appreciate you. ONE MORE POST RAZZA 26s ππ
We FINALLY have a new CHEF!!!! Yayyyy, starting on the 14th of MAY. All good things do come to those who wait, and this is great for our Club.
A new beginning for us all.
Our new Chef is Arthur Pokia well known Chef who worked at Titahi Bay golf club for many years and came highly recommended. Arthur then moved to Australia and has returned and we are the lucky ones to get him in our kitchen. He is very well known and has a family catering buisness. So, onwards and upwards Members. I will be sharing his MENU with you all on Wednesday. We are so excited.
All usual days and times will be the same.
Thursday-Saturday 5pm-9pm.
